Marriott New Orleans at the Convention Center Announces Executive Positions

NEW ORLEANS, LA, July 5, 2005. Three Marriott veterans will take over the helm at the Marriott New Orleans at the Convention Center as part of its Executive Committee. The hotel will open its doors July 11, 2005.

General Manager Joe Blanchek has been with Marriott for 20 years, serving most recently as the Director of Operations at the Denver City Center Marriott. Along with his solid operational background, Blanchek has also directed convention services and food and beverage systems for Marriott. He is a Certified Meeting Professional and a member of the Court of Master Sommeliers and has been an active member of the Marriott Colorado Business Council, an area community service organization.

Kristen McMillon is the Director of Sales and Marketing, overseeing all of the sales efforts for the property and assisting in market sales for the New Orleans area. A career Marriott employee, McMillon has a solid track record in sales that spans more than 11 years-most of which have been spent representing New Orleans Market properties. Under her leadership, both Event Booking Center and Market sales teams were awarded sales teams of the year for Marriott International.

Director of Engineering Mark Palmeri is responsible for maintaining the operations of the property, its grounds and landscaping. A native New Orleanian, Palmeri began as a mechanic at the New Orleans Marriott 16 years ago. He worked his way through the ranks to become Chief Engineer at the Canal Street property before moving to the Marriott New Orleans Convention Center.
